如何将AI对话API集成到网站中的实用教程
随着人工智能技术的不断发展,越来越多的企业和个人开始尝试将AI对话API集成到自己的网站中,以提升用户体验和业务效率。本文将为您详细讲解如何将AI对话API集成到网站中的实用教程,帮助您轻松实现这一功能。
一、了解AI对话API
在开始集成AI对话API之前,我们需要先了解什么是AI对话API。AI对话API是一种基于人工智能技术的接口,通过该接口,开发者可以将智能对话功能集成到自己的网站中。常见的AI对话API有百度智能云、腾讯云、阿里云等。
二、选择合适的AI对话API
在众多AI对话API中,选择一个适合自己的非常重要。以下是一些选择AI对话API时需要考虑的因素:
功能:了解API提供的功能是否满足自己的需求,如语音识别、语义理解、多轮对话等。
性能:关注API的响应速度和准确率,确保用户体验。
价格:比较不同API的价格,选择性价比高的产品。
支持与文档:了解API的文档是否完善,是否有良好的技术支持。
安全性:确保API的安全性,防止数据泄露。
三、注册并获取API Key
选择合适的AI对话API后,我们需要注册并获取API Key。以下以百度智能云为例,讲解如何获取API Key:
访问百度智能云官网(https://ai.baidu.com/),注册并登录账号。
在控制台找到“智能对话”服务,点击“立即开通”。
按照提示完成开通流程,获取API Key。
四、集成AI对话API到网站
以下是集成AI对话API到网站的基本步骤:
创建HTML页面:在HTML页面中添加一个用于展示对话内容的容器,如div标签。
引入CSS样式:为对话容器添加样式,使其美观。
引入JavaScript库:将API提供的JavaScript库引入到HTML页面中。
初始化对话实例:在JavaScript代码中,使用API Key初始化对话实例。
实现对话功能:编写代码,实现发送消息、接收回复等功能。
以下是一个简单的示例代码:
// 引入百度智能云对话API库
var duerOS = require('dueros-sdk');
// 初始化对话实例
var dialog = new duerOS.Dialog({
appid: '你的appid',
secret: '你的secret',
api_key: '你的API Key',
api_endpoint: 'https://openapi.baidu.com'
});
// 发送消息
function sendMessage(message) {
dialog.sendMessage(message).then(function(response) {
// 处理回复
console.log(response);
}).catch(function(error) {
// 处理错误
console.error(error);
});
}
// 监听用户输入
document.getElementById('input').addEventListener('keyup', function(event) {
if (event.keyCode === 13) { // 按下回车键
sendMessage(document.getElementById('input').value);
document.getElementById('input').value = ''; // 清空输入框
}
});
- 部署网站:将集成AI对话API的网站部署到服务器或云平台。
五、测试与优化
在集成AI对话API后,我们需要对网站进行测试,确保对话功能正常。以下是一些测试和优化建议:
测试不同场景下的对话功能,如正常对话、异常输入等。
优化对话流程,提高用户体验。
监控API调用情况,确保API稳定运行。
定期更新API库,修复已知问题。
通过以上步骤,您已经成功将AI对话API集成到网站中。希望本文能对您有所帮助,祝您在人工智能领域取得更好的成绩!
猜你喜欢:AI聊天软件